It's interesting so far to see the way Seinfeld interacts with 3 different guys who have 3 different styles of humor. With Larry David, it's like Seinfeld knew that the way to get humor was to just talk about mundane thing (heat) and let the Seinfeld-type humor flow out of it. With Gervais, Seinfeld seemed to enjoy putting him on the spot (both with the driving and with the conversation), and with Regan, he just seemed to enjoy playing along with whatever silly track Regan started them on.
